A Go application that reads Thai National ID cards using PC/SC smart card readers and exposes the data through a REST API.
- Read Thai ID card data (CID, name, birth date, gender, address)
- Extract and return ID card photo as base64-encoded JPEG
- Cross-platform support (macOS, Linux, Windows)
- RESTful API with standardized response codes
- CORS enabled for web integration
- [Optional] BullMQ integration — forward NHSO patient tokens to a remote server via Redis

If Redis is not reachable at startup, the server will still run but cronjob and worker will be disabled:
[main] redis ping failed (127.0.0.1:6379): ...
[main] WARNING: redis unavailable — cronjob and worker disabled (API still running)
This feature automates forwarding patient treatment-rights tokens from the NHSO (สปสช) desktop software to a HIS (Hospital Information System) server.
- The NHSO desktop app writes a token file (
.txt) after a patient inserts their ID card. The file containsaccess_tokenandrefresh_tokenused to verify the patient's healthcare coverage. - This service reads that token file every minute (cronjob) and also listens for on-demand trigger jobs (worker).
- The token is pushed as a BullMQ job into a Redis queue, where the HIS server picks it up to perform the coverage check.
The token file supports two formats:
Multi-line:
access_token=eyJhbGciOi...
refresh_token=eyJhbGciOi...
Single-line:
access_token=eyJhbGciOi... refresh_token=eyJhbGciOi...
- Redis server
- A BullMQ-compatible consumer running on the HIS server
If Redis is not available, the application starts normally without the cronjob and worker. No configuration is required to disable this feature.
